Half-Time Report: Michael Bostwick fires Peterborough United in front

Michael Bostwick gives Peterborough United a surprise half-time lead over Cardiff City.

A strike by Michael Bostwick has given bottom club Peterborough United a 1-0 lead over leader Cardiff City at the interval.

Undaunted by the gulf between the sides in the table, Darren Ferguson's men took the game to Cardiff in the opening stages with two early goalscoring opportunities falling to George Boyd.

Posh took a surprise lead in the 22nd minute through a Bostwick screamer. The midfielder found the top corner from outside the area after Lee Tomlin picked him out with a free kick.

Cardiff pressed for an equaliser before the break. Craig Bellamy lashed wide on 25 minutes and Andrew Taylor shot over just before the half-time whistle, but Posh made it to the break with a clean sheet.
